Weak Enforcement and Low Awareness Driving Illicit Cigarette Trade In Pakistan

Umeed-e-Sehar, a nonprofit organization dedicated to public health initiatives, has shared the results of its study, Tax Stamps and Illicit Cigarette Sales in Pakistan: Understanding Retailers’ Knowledge Gap. The study revealed alarming gaps in retailers’ awareness regarding tax stamps, pricing regulations, and legal packaging compliance in Pakistan’s cigarette market. ABHI partners with Younus Textile Mills to EWA

ABHI, an embedded finance platform, has partnered with Younus Textile Mills (YTM), one of the country’s largest vertically integrated textile manufacturers, to roll out Earned Wage Access (EWA) for its workforce. Khushhali Bank joins SBP initiative for WMSMEs

Khushhali Microfinance Bank has signed the Women Entrepreneurs Finance Code (WE Finance Code) initiated by the State Bank of Pakistan (SBP) and the Asian Development Bank, aligning with a vision of a more inclusive financial system ecosystem across the country for women entrepreneurs.
